Output 65d2efad25d29be556212c19d46485cf80dc63ef08b8acb3900ec28ba77b14a5:0

value
1603603447
script pubkey
OP_0 OP_PUSHBYTES_20 50ebded5271c8826e765149241ebad54d0a91abb
address
bc1q2r4aa4f8rjyzdem9zjfyr6ad2ng2jx4m2jl2zc
transaction
65d2efad25d29be556212c19d46485cf80dc63ef08b8acb3900ec28ba77b14a5
confirmations
305616
spent
true